Periodicity of climate changes in the Vistulian is marked by eolian processes of different intensity. In the Upper Plenivistulian strong wind activity was predominant. As a result of differentiated eolian processes loess accumulation developed in the northern part of Roztocze. Upland coversands formed in the southern part. Intensive eolian activity (27-13 ka BP) caused sand deflation in the Sandomierz Basin as well as a transport for a distance of several dozen to over 100 kilometers. The sand which was blown out along the convenient and associated with relief routes formed sandy streams of a WNW-ESE direction.
The most extensive development of eolian processes took place in the Oldest and Older Dryas and it is marked by the eolian relief development. The coversands, numerous deflation forms and dunes in the Sandomierz Basin and Roztocze Upland are the results of these processes. Distribution of dunes and eolian coversands in Roztocze point to their association with relief.
